Output 52cad30faa88174928053b556472aa49635cc4ce15988039edb0b640e31ec9a6:0

value
285661363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5069615bee9c5478d2a55947ee9e55484aa49a0 OP_EQUALVERIFY OP_CHECKSIG
address
LeeL5hFvNmobMLiikKkT4ZaCe7mzmccWSL
transaction
52cad30faa88174928053b556472aa49635cc4ce15988039edb0b640e31ec9a6
spent
true